 Process Developer - Underwriting

Job Description

Process Associate/ Process Developer, Insurance UW
In this role, you will be responsible for constantly monitoring centralized mailbox and work upon incoming submission emails request using FIFO method
Responsibilities
Thoroughly review submission requests to identify / validate submission vs referral. Record and refer those that are outside the guidelines to the underwriting department for approval.
Register only new business submission directed to underwriter/designated mailbox. & update all relevant information in the system.
Ensure that turnaround time and quality of documents meets Company service standards
Once the registration is completed, submission is released to designated Underwriter.
Manage and maintain records including correspondence and data files
Provide customer service to underwriters, operations staff across the country(s) and other functions within Tango. Contact internal resources to research and resolve issues
Take ownership for work-in-progress issues as an individual and team member by continuously looking for ways to improve/streamline work and procedures which increase the efficiency of the team. Manage own work in process and support team efforts to ensure that individual, team goals are met.
Queue Management Effectively monitor and manage queue in absence of team leads.
Perform quality audits & sharing RCA on escalations received.
Monitors, analyses and report on trends in the key underwriting performance drivers.
Client Facing Role - Leading weekly discussions on operations with Canada stakeholders
